Abstract :
3′,4′,5′-Trimethoxyflavonol (TMFol) was synthesized as a potential colorectal cancer chemopreventive agent. An HPLC method for determination for TMFol in murine plasma and tissues was developed and validated using human plasma. Analyte was separated (C18 column; fluorescence detection 330 nm excitation, 440 nm emission) using 69% methanol and 0.1 M ammonium acetate buffer (pH 5.1) as mobile phase. The method was linear for 50–2500 ng/ml plasma and 0.05–10 μg/g tissue (r > 0.99). TMFol was recovered from plasma or tissues using solid phase columns or organic solvent protein precipitation, respectively. Recovery at low, medium and high concentrations was 97.6–107.3%, with inter- and intra-day coefficients of variation of <10%. The lower limit of quantitation for plasma was 50 ng/ml. The method was applied to measure steady-state TMFol plasma and tissue levels in mice which received dietary TMFol (0.2%).
